Role overview

BLUE is the web-based system that Unilever uses to manage packaging artwork projects. The Artwork Process team in Rotterdam includes a team of BLUE Artwork Management System Administrators (AMSAs) who oversee the day-to-day operation of the system, support the user community, run KPI reports and troubleshoot issues. The role of the BLUE Artwork Management System Intern would be to:

 

- Assist the AMSAs in making changes to user profiles in BLUE as needed

- Helps with the process of ingesting files into BLUE from Mass Transit and applying key words and metadata

- Unlock user accounts

- Help with some reporting requests which can require manual sorting

- Support AMSAs with other miscellaneous activities related to the system configuration or settings

- Depending on ability, help support users with basic day-to-day problem solving related to BLUE

- Create some simple guides in Powerpoint

Unilever


On any given day, two billion people use Unilever products to look good, feel good and get more out of life. With more than 400 brands focused on health and wellbeing, no company touches so many people’s lives in so many different ways. Our portfolio ranges from nutritionally balanced foods to indulgent ice creams, affordable soaps, luxurious shampoos and everyday household care products. We produce world-leading brands including Lipton, Knorr, Dove, Axe, Hellmann’s and Omo, alongside trusted local names such as Andrélon, Blue Band and Conimex.
